- The distance between Pontianak, Borneo, Indonesia and Shenyang, China is approximately 4,856 km or 3,018 mi.
- To reach Pontianak, Borneo in this distance one would set out from Shenyang bearing 200.8° or SSW
and follow the great circles arc to approach Pontianak, Borneo bearing 195.4° or SSW .
- Pontianak, Borneo has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Shenyang has a hot summer continental climate with dry winters (Dwa).
- Pontianak, Borneo is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Shenyang is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 19.7 °C (35.5°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 35 °C (63°F) less in Pontianak, Borneo.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2496.6 mm (98.3 in) more which is equivalent to 2496.6 l/m² (61.27 US gal/ft²) or 24,966,000 l/ha (2,669,031 US gal/ac) more. About 4 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.3° higher in Pontianak, Borneo than in Shenyang.
